    In Pascal that is really common, since the files are the modules. You publish your library as one file, and the user can import it by the file name.

    I ran wc on FreePascal to search for some. There are a few, but not as many as I expected.

    9k file, data structures for the compiler itself: https://gitlab.com/freepascal.org/fpc/source/-/blob/main/./c...

    30k file: Pascal parser/scope resolver: https://gitlab.com/freepascal.org/fpc/source/-/blob/main/pac...

    And the record:

    119k file, Sharepoint API (but it seems to be autogenerated): https://gitlab.com/freepascal.org/fpc/source/-/blob/main/pac...

    As far as libraries go, this is one of my favorites:

    23k file, regular expression library: https://github.com/BeRo1985/flre/blob/master/src/FLRE.pas

    I searched my own files and found a 197k file to parse HTML entities. But that was an autogenerated trie (one switch/case for each letter)

    Learning Curve and Developer Tooling sCrypt is an embedded Domain Specific Language (eDSL) based on TypeScript. It is strictly a subset of TypeScript, so all sCrypt code is valid TypeScript. TypeScript is chosen as the host language because it provides an easy, familiar language (JavaScript), but with type safety. There’s an abundance of learning materials available for TypeScript and thus sCrypt, including online tutorials, courses, documentation, and community support. This makes it relatively easy for beginners to start learning. It also has a vast ecosystem with numerous libraries and frameworks (e.g., React, Angular, Vue) that can simplify development and integration with Web2 applications.
